pkgsrc-Changes arch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

CVS commit: pkgsrc/net/mitmproxy



Module Name:    pkgsrc
Committed By:   leot
Date:           Sat Nov  1 18:41:46 UTC 2025

Modified Files:
        pkgsrc/net/mitmproxy: Makefile PLIST distinfo

Log Message:
mitmproxy: Update to 12.2.0

Changes:
12.2.0
------
- mitmproxy now supports Python 3.14.
- Replace htpasswd file parser with a custom implementation to migrate
  off unmaintained passlib dependency. The new parser only supports
  bcrypt and SHA-1 hashing. Contributions for additional formats are
  welcome as long as they don't introduce new dependencies.


To generate a diff of this commit:
cvs rdiff -u -r1.56 -r1.57 pkgsrc/net/mitmproxy/Makefile
cvs rdiff -u -r1.25 -r1.26 pkgsrc/net/mitmproxy/PLIST
cvs rdiff -u -r1.35 -r1.36 pkgsrc/net/mitmproxy/distinfo

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.

Modified files:

Index: pkgsrc/net/mitmproxy/Makefile
diff -u pkgsrc/net/mitmproxy/Makefile:1.56 pkgsrc/net/mitmproxy/Makefile:1.57
--- pkgsrc/net/mitmproxy/Makefile:1.56  Thu Oct  9 07:57:51 2025
+++ pkgsrc/net/mitmproxy/Makefile       Sat Nov  1 18:41:46 2025
@@ -1,6 +1,6 @@
-# $NetBSD: Makefile,v 1.56 2025/10/09 07:57:51 wiz Exp $
+# $NetBSD: Makefile,v 1.57 2025/11/01 18:41:46 leot Exp $
 
-DISTNAME=      mitmproxy-12.1.2
+DISTNAME=      mitmproxy-12.2.0
 CATEGORIES=    net
 MASTER_SITES=  https://downloads.mitmproxy.org/${PKGVERSION_NOREV}/
 
@@ -13,6 +13,7 @@ TOOL_DEPENDS+=        ${PYPKGPREFIX}-setuptools
 DEPENDS+=      ${PYPKGPREFIX}-aioquic>=1.2.0:../../www/py-aioquic
 DEPENDS+=      ${PYPKGPREFIX}-argon2-cffi>=23.1.0:../../security/py-argon2-cffi
 DEPENDS+=      ${PYPKGPREFIX}-asgiref>=3.2.10:../../www/py-asgiref
+DEPENDS+=      ${PYPKGPREFIX}-bcrypt>=5.0.0:../../security/py-bcrypt
 DEPENDS+=      ${PYPKGPREFIX}-brotli>=1.0:../../archivers/py-brotli
 DEPENDS+=      ${PYPKGPREFIX}-certifi>=2019.9.11:../../security/py-certifi
 DEPENDS+=      ${PYPKGPREFIX}-cryptography>=42.0:../../security/py-cryptography
@@ -25,7 +26,6 @@ DEPENDS+=     ${PYPKGPREFIX}-ldap3>=2.8:../.
 DEPENDS+=      ${PYPKGPREFIX}-mitmproxy_rs>=0.12.6:../../net/py-mitmproxy_rs
 DEPENDS+=      ${PYPKGPREFIX}-msgpack>=1.0.0:../../devel/py-msgpack
 DEPENDS+=      ${PYPKGPREFIX}-OpenSSL>=24.3:../../security/py-OpenSSL
-DEPENDS+=      ${PYPKGPREFIX}-passlib>=1.6.5:../../security/py-passlib
 DEPENDS+=      ${PYPKGPREFIX}-publicsuffix2>=2.20190812:../../www/py-publicsuffix2
 DEPENDS+=      ${PYPKGPREFIX}-pyparsing>=2.4.2:../../devel/py-pyparsing
 DEPENDS+=      ${PYPKGPREFIX}-pyperclip>=1.9.0:../../x11/py-pyperclip
@@ -35,7 +35,7 @@ DEPENDS+=     ${PYPKGPREFIX}-typing-extensio
 DEPENDS+=      ${PYPKGPREFIX}-tornado>=6.5.0:../../www/py-tornado
 DEPENDS+=      ${PYPKGPREFIX}-urwid>=2.6.14:../../devel/py-urwid
 DEPENDS+=      ${PYPKGPREFIX}-wsproto>=1.0:../../www/py-wsproto
-DEPENDS+=      ${PYPKGPREFIX}-zstandard>=0.15:../../archivers/py-zstandard
+DEPENDS+=      ${PYPKGPREFIX}-zstandard>=0.25:../../archivers/py-zstandard
 
 USE_LANGUAGES= # none
 

Index: pkgsrc/net/mitmproxy/PLIST
diff -u pkgsrc/net/mitmproxy/PLIST:1.25 pkgsrc/net/mitmproxy/PLIST:1.26
--- pkgsrc/net/mitmproxy/PLIST:1.25     Sat May  3 10:44:00 2025
+++ pkgsrc/net/mitmproxy/PLIST  Sat Nov  1 18:41:46 2025
@@ -1,4 +1,4 @@
-@comment $NetBSD: PLIST,v 1.25 2025/05/03 10:44:00 leot Exp $
+@comment $NetBSD: PLIST,v 1.26 2025/11/01 18:41:46 leot Exp $
 bin/mitmdump
 bin/mitmproxy
 bin/mitmweb
@@ -771,6 +771,9 @@ ${PYSITELIB}/mitmproxy/utils/debug.pyo
 ${PYSITELIB}/mitmproxy/utils/emoji.py
 ${PYSITELIB}/mitmproxy/utils/emoji.pyc
 ${PYSITELIB}/mitmproxy/utils/emoji.pyo
+${PYSITELIB}/mitmproxy/utils/htpasswd.py
+${PYSITELIB}/mitmproxy/utils/htpasswd.pyc
+${PYSITELIB}/mitmproxy/utils/htpasswd.pyo
 ${PYSITELIB}/mitmproxy/utils/human.py
 ${PYSITELIB}/mitmproxy/utils/human.pyc
 ${PYSITELIB}/mitmproxy/utils/human.pyo

Index: pkgsrc/net/mitmproxy/distinfo
diff -u pkgsrc/net/mitmproxy/distinfo:1.35 pkgsrc/net/mitmproxy/distinfo:1.36
--- pkgsrc/net/mitmproxy/distinfo:1.35  Sun Sep 14 10:48:41 2025
+++ pkgsrc/net/mitmproxy/distinfo       Sat Nov  1 18:41:46 2025
@@ -1,5 +1,5 @@
-$NetBSD: distinfo,v 1.35 2025/09/14 10:48:41 leot Exp $
+$NetBSD: distinfo,v 1.36 2025/11/01 18:41:46 leot Exp $
 
-BLAKE2s (mitmproxy-12.1.2.tar.gz) = 465a8fc288999be448ac4d34787e21b06fcbf9df1c86b67c1f898ccbb045a3dd
-SHA512 (mitmproxy-12.1.2.tar.gz) = a0dfdda3c50d1cfe13f5b541916fb8d357c4888cbd3f2c478da4e75d47f3cb82c2a799d63e1a7dcbc8e1ab24a297786fd2b3decd8ae9c2f81cbcc58a4922a8f7
-Size (mitmproxy-12.1.2.tar.gz) = 1707880 bytes
+BLAKE2s (mitmproxy-12.2.0.tar.gz) = 7ac2ab2b77c2e62ad6f3fe367e56cf4f03da105dbb50f961e3fb00776d60cb15
+SHA512 (mitmproxy-12.2.0.tar.gz) = 12784faa271358bb9d933fdd6bf4cc0a6e0b9eee40894f93548070e15f05e60c335a5cef440ccb3bb24ca332f461b3599816551e8665bce5da71720e07a70b34
+Size (mitmproxy-12.2.0.tar.gz) = 1708830 bytes



Home | Main Index | Thread Index | Old Index